Glimpse: Enabling White-Box Methods to Use Proprietary Models for Zero-Shot LLM-Generated Text Detection

GPT-4's detection performance as a scoring model is highly sensitive to the prompt, varying from 0.7289 to 0.9682 AUROC, far more than GPT-3.5 or Babbage

Larger proprietary LLMs (GPT-3.5 175B) are more effective universal text detectors than smaller models (Babbage 1.3B, GPT-Neo-2.7B), contradicting prior findings that smaller models are better

GPT-3.5-based detection accuracy drops substantially for Russian text (0.8555 AUROC) compared to near-perfect scores for Urdu, Indonesian, and Arabic, suggesting under-training on Russian
